assertTrue(subscriptionNames.length > 0);
boolean fail = true;
for(ObjectName name : subscriptionNames) {
if (name.toString().contains("TopicViewTestTopic")) {
TopicSubscriptionViewMBean sub = (TopicSubscriptionViewMBean)
broker.getManagementContext().newProxyInstance(name, TopicSubscriptionViewMBean.class, true);
assertNotNull(sub);
assertTrue(sub.getSessionId() != -1);
// Check that its the default value then configure something new.
assertTrue(sub.getMaximumPendingQueueSize() == -1);
sub.setMaximumPendingQueueSize(1000);
assertTrue(sub.getMaximumPendingQueueSize() != -1);
fail = false;
}
}
if (fail) {